Types of miniature dollhouse hardware

Miniature dollhouse hardware components are proportional to the size of the dollhouse and are used to beautify and make practical, realistic miniature hardware. These tiny elements are essential to creating a convincing scale environment. There are different types of miniature dollhouse hardware, including;

  • Door and window hardware: This includes tiny doorknobs, which are varied in style, such as round, oval, and keyhole shapes. The small door hinges are used to attach and allow the door to swing open and close. Window pulls and sash locks enable open and close window functions and secure them when closed. Tiny doorbells and buzzers are used for authenticity, and they mimic real-life sounds. Escutcheon plates and keyhole covers are used to beautify and cover the keyholes.
  • Cabinet hardware: Cabinet knobs and drawer pulls are used to scale down the functional and decorative hardware on cabinets and drawers. They come in various styles and sizes to match the dollhouse interior. Tiny cabinet hinges are proportional to the size of the cabinet doors, allowing their swing motion. Magnetic cabinet catches help keep doors and drawers closed, and their function is to attract the two parts and hold them together.
  • Furniture hardware: Furniture legs and feet are used to support and elevate pieces of furniture such as tables, chairs, and cabinets. Furniture glides and casters enable the smooth moving of furniture pieces and protect the underlying surface. These items are proportional to the size of the furniture. Locks and key sets secure furniture pieces like desks and cabinets, allowing private storage. They often include a lock, key, and matching keyhole.
  • Miscellaneous hardware: Tiny hinges are used on various items, such as foldable furniture, boxes, and trunks, to allow opening and closing. Latches and hasps are used to secure doors, drawers, and boxes, requiring lifting the latch to open. Hooks and hangers are used to hold items such as tiny clothes, which can be hung on miniature coat racks or tiny wall-mounted hooks. These elements add to the realism of the dollhouse's interior.

Functions, features, and design of miniature dollhouse hardware

Miniature dollhouse hardware is designed to enhance the realism and functionality of dollhouses at a miniature scale. The primary function of this hardware is to provide authentic-looking accessories that can make a dollhouse appear more lifelike and detailed. This includes scaled-down versions of typical household fixtures such as doorknobs, hinges, locks, and other types of hardware. By incorporating these elements into a dollhouse, it helps to create an immersive environment where dolls can interact with their surroundings in a believable way.

The miniature dollhouse hardware comes with many features that add to its charm and appeal. For example, many pieces are made from materials like metal, plastic, or resin that mimic the look and feel of real-life counterparts closely. Some might even have moving parts, such as doors that can open and close, or drawers functioning like real ones. Additionally, many hardware items are painted or finished with great care, allowing them to maintain their appearances over time, even when handled frequently during play or after being dusted off.

The design of miniature dollhouse hardware is a meticulous process that requires careful consideration and precision. The scale of the hardware must be reduced proportionally to match the size of the dollhouse, which is typically around 1:12 for every inch in a dollhouse that equals a foot in real life. This means that all dimensions, including length, width, and depth, need to be scaled down equally to maintain the realism and functionality of the hardware. Materials used in making miniature dollhouse hardware are also important, as they should be durable enough to withstand handling but still look realistic at a small scale. Commonly used materials include metal alloys, plastic, and resin, which can be painted or finished to resemble real-life hardware closely.

Q&A

Q1: What is the purpose of miniature dollhouse hardware?

A1: Miniature dollhouse hardware complements and embellishes the dollhouse, making it look more realistic. It includes doorknobs, hinges, and locks, among others, essential for the miniature house to look and function like real homes.

Q2: How can one ensure that the miniature dollhouse hardware fits properly?

A2: One can ensure a proper fit by measuring the dollhouse doors, windows, and furniture carefully and selecting hardware scaled appropriately for their dollhouse. Using a ruler or caliper to obtain accurate dimensions is advisable.

Q3: What scale is commonly used for miniature dollhouse hardware?

A3: The most common scale used for dollhouse hardware is 1:12, where 1 inch represents 1 foot in real life.

Q4: How can one install miniature dollhouse hardware?

A4: One can install miniature dollhouse hardware by using adhesive or tiny nails, depending on the type of hardware and manufacturer's instructions. A precision application is essential to ensure the hardware is aligned correctly and securely attached.
